Acid reflux and gastroesophageal reflux disease (gerd) are closely related, but the terms don't necessarily mean the same thing. acid reflux, also known as gastroesophageal reflux (ger), is the backward flow of stomach acid into the tube that connects your throat to your stomach (esophagus)..
